Rear Panel Connections

FOOT PEDAL jacks

USB COMPUTER connector

With a USB cable, you can connect

the JUPITER-80 to your computer

(p. 90).

NOTE

To prevent malfunction and/or damage to speakers or other devices, always turn down the volume, and turn off the power on all devices before

making any connections.

DIGITAL AUDIO OUT (COAXIAL) jack

Connect this to speakers or other devices that are

equipped with a digital input.
This jack outputs the same audio signal as the MAIN

OUT jacks.

Hold jack

Here you can connect a pedal

switch (such as one from the DP

series; sold separately) and use it

as a Hold pedal (p. 48).

CTRL 1, CTRL 2 jacks

Here you can connect an expression pedal (EV-5; sold

separately) and use it to control various parameters or

functions (p. 48).

* Use only the specified expression pedal (EV-5; sold

separately). By connecting any other expression

pedals, you risk causing malfunction and/or

damage to the unit.

AC IN jack

Connect the included AC cord

here.

[POWER] switch

This turns the power on/off (“Turning

the Power On” (p. 23).

MIDI connectors

For connecting MIDI device

(p. 91).
